Two Bay Area rising-star acts–singer-songwriter/pianist Rachel Efron, and the Nice Guy Trio (trumpeter Darren Johnston, accordionist Rob Reich, bassist Daniel Fabricant)–play live in the studio tonight and chat with host Derk Richardson.Both have fantastic new CDs–Efron's "4AM" and "Here Comes the Nice Guy Trio"–and upcoming CD release shows. A fluid, sharp, and subtle fingerpicking guitarist, an extraordinary blues-based songwriter who addresses matters of the heart and society in crafty and profound ways, Chris Smither visits with Hear & Now host Derk Richardson, performing songs and talking about his brand new CD, Time Stands Still (Signature Sounds). Guitarist Scott Nygaard–known for his work with the Websters, Laurie Lewis, Tim O'Brien, Darol Anger, the Anonymous 4, Joan Baez, Swedish folk guitarist Roger Tallroth, and many others–has a new acoustic project.
